I got the SCA 120 drilled for Synergy, but got a Modular Marine overflow instead. Anyway, I looked at basically every tank manufacturer with prices on their website and SCA was the cheapest I could find. My closest other option was Glass Cages, since I could just pick that up from them in Nashville, but the fact that SCA was a 120g, eurobraced, gorgeous tank for $900 with tax included and shipped to my door....I couldn’t find anything to beat that.
